How they compare

Thailand currently reports 45,555 1000 No against 39,588 1000 No in Benin, a difference of 5,967 1000 No.

That makes Thailand's figure about 1.2 times Benin's.

Across all 151 years both countries report, Thailand has been ahead every year.

Benin ranks 51st and Thailand ranks 48th of 227 countries.

Thailand has averaged higher in every one of the 16 decades both report.

Head to head by decade

Decade Benin Thailand Difference Ahead
1950s 2,351 1000 No 23,121 1000 No 20,771 1000 No Thailand
1960s 2,742 1000 No 30,781 1000 No 28,039 1000 No Thailand
1970s 3,419 1000 No 40,391 1000 No 36,972 1000 No Thailand
1980s 4,493 1000 No 49,784 1000 No 45,291 1000 No Thailand
1990s 6,131 1000 No 58,614 1000 No 52,483 1000 No Thailand
2000s 8,323 1000 No 65,667 1000 No 57,345 1000 No Thailand
2010s 11,224 1000 No 70,254 1000 No 59,031 1000 No Thailand
2020s 14,648 1000 No 71,587 1000 No 56,939 1000 No Thailand
2030s 18,314 1000 No 70,568 1000 No 52,254 1000 No Thailand
2040s 22,243 1000 No 68,242 1000 No 45,999 1000 No Thailand
2050s 26,182 1000 No 64,462 1000 No 38,281 1000 No Thailand
2060s 29,917 1000 No 59,905 1000 No 29,988 1000 No Thailand
2070s 33,362 1000 No 55,476 1000 No 22,114 1000 No Thailand
2080s 36,282 1000 No 51,355 1000 No 15,073 1000 No Thailand
2090s 38,574 1000 No 47,520 1000 No 8,946 1000 No Thailand
2100s 39,588 1000 No 45,555 1000 No 5,968 1000 No Thailand

Averages of every year both report within each decade.

The FAOSTAT Population module contains time series data on population, by sex and urban/rural. The series consist of both estimates and projections for different periods as available from the original sources, namely: 1. Population data refers to the World Population Prospects: The 2024 Revision from the UN Population Division. 2. Urban/rural population data refers to the World Urbanization Prospects: The 2018 Revision from the UN Population Division.
